We’re really excited to share some good news! Black Bear Composting has offered to donate all of the compost we’ll need to get the Veterans Garden of Augusta growing!
If you don’t know them yet, Black Bear is a local company out of Crozet that takes food scraps and organic waste and turns them into rich, living soil. They’re all about sustainability and giving back to the community and now they’re helping us turn a patch of ground (when we find that patch hahaha) into something that can feed, teach, and heal veterans right here at home.
Their support means a lot. Starting a project like this takes a village, and having local folks step up and say we believe in what you’re doing is what keeps this whole thing moving forward.
A huge thank you to the Black Bear team for backing our mission and helping us build a garden that will grow more than just food it’ll grow community.
